How delightful is CJ Hobgood? Respectfully irreverent by land, smoothly progressive by water. He needn’t be coarse to be funny; he needn’t be annoying to be nice. CJ can win Teahupo’o or the Tavarua event (when the ASP has enough money to hold the Tavarua event), but he’s a podium contender anywhere waves break. Perhaps the best goofy-foot style on the planet, but also a stunt double for Dion or Owen Wright in the aerial department. He’s a fine, fine surfer and gentleman who keeps getting better with age.
